采用电感耦合等离子体串联质谱仪(ICP-MS/MS)检测气雾剂中的24种元素杂质。串联质谱(MS/MS)模式用于特殊元素(Si、P、S)的测定,与传统的单四极杆电感耦合等离子体质谱仪(ICP-MS)相比,多原子干扰显著减少。23种目标元素在0~100 ng/ml范围内线性关系良好,Hg在0~5 ng/ml范围内线性关系良好。样品加样回收率为80%~120%。检测了2种市售吸入气雾剂中的元素杂质,结果均未超过规定限度。
24 elemental impurities in aerosols were detected by inductively coupled plasma mass spectrometry (ICP-MS / MS). The tandem mass spectrometry (MS / MS) mode is used for the determination of special elements (Si, P, S) and significantly reduces the polyatomic interference compared to the conventional single quadrupole ICP-MS. The linearity of 23 target elements in the range of 0-100 ng / ml was good, and the linearity of Hg in the range of 0-5 ng / ml was good. Sample sample recovery was 80% to 120%. Elemental impurities in the two commercially available inhaled aerosols were tested and the results did not exceed the prescribed limits.
